在CSS中,權值是一個重要的概念,它決定了樣式規(guī)則的應用優(yōu)先級,當存在多個樣式規(guī)則時,瀏覽器會根據(jù)權值來決定應用哪個規(guī)則,增加權值可以幫助我們更好地控制樣式的應用。
在CSS中,權值是通過選擇器的類型來確定的,不同類型的選擇器具有不同的權值,內聯(lián)樣式的權值***高,因為它們直接應用于元素,其次是ID選擇器,因為它們可以***地標識一個元素,然后是類選擇器和標簽選擇器,它們的權值相對較低。
除了選擇器的類型外,權值還可以通過一些特殊符號來增加,使用“!”可以增加選擇器的權值,如果兩個選擇器的權值相同,則使用“!”的選擇器會優(yōu)先應用。
如果需要使用更具體的選擇器來增加權值,可以使用子選擇器或偽類選擇器,子選擇器可以通過在元素內部選擇更具體的元素來增加權值,而偽類選擇器則可以選擇處于特定狀態(tài)的元素。
在CSS中增加權值是一個重要的技巧,可以幫助我們更好地控制樣式的應用,通過了解選擇器的類型和特殊符號的使用,我們可以輕松地增加權值,從而實現(xiàn)所需的樣式效果。